Chancery Court Consent Order
In The High Court Of Justice Of The Isle Of Man
Civil Division
Chancery Procedure
Between:
GWYNN WILLIAMS Claimant
and
THE DEPARTMENT OF ENVIRONMENT, FOOD AND AGRICULTURE Defendant
and
GARETH CRAIG Interested Party
And
IN THE MATTER of the draft Consent Order filed on the 20th April 2016
His Honour Deemster Corlett
UPON consideration of the foregoing matter and having noted the consent of Counsel for the Claimant, the Defendant and the Interested Party and in consideration of an undertaking by the Claimant not to oppose the Interested Party’s imminent new planning application IT IS - by consent of the parties - ORDERED that:-
- the hearing listed for 10:10am on Thursday 21st April 2016 be vacated;
- the decision of the Department of Environment Food and Agriculture (the “Department”) relating to planning application 14/01411/B and dated 3rd September 2015 is quashed and such planning application be remitted back to the Department for re-consideration and/or re-determination as may be required on the basis of the extant report of the Inspector, Mr Amos;
- the Defendant shall pay to the Claimant the Claimant’s costs of and incidental to the proceedings up to the 2nd December 2015 (date of service of Acknowledgement of Service indicating no intention on the part of the Defendant to contest proceedings) subject to detailed assessment on the standard basis in default of agreement;
- There be no order as to costs against the Interested Party.
Order dated this 21st April 2016 SEAL OF THE HIGH COURT
